We are a community-driven nonprofit dedicated to empowering the next generation through workforce development. Whether you are a young person seeking career guidance, a woman rebuilding your path, or a community partner ready to make an impact—we’re here for you.
To empower youth and underserved individuals by providing access to workforce
development, financial literacy, and career training that leads to long-term economic
stability and personal growth. We take a coordinated, community-centered approach to
ensure our efforts align with local needs and create lasting impact.
We envision a community where every individual—regardless of their background—has
the tools, training, and support to achieve meaningful employment, become self-sufficient,
and contribute to a stronger, more inclusive future.
-Workforce Development Training
- Resume Writing & Interview Skills
- Career Exploration Workshops
- Financial Literacy for Teens-
- Paid Internships & Worksite Visits
- Life Skills & Leadership Development
- Post-High School Planning (College, Trades, Employment)

KHill - Chairwoman & Founder
Ms. KHill is dedicated to empowering youth and young adults in Baton Rouge, Louisiana, by equipping them with the skills, confidence, and opportunities needed to succeed in the workforce. As the founder of Cornerstone Community Youth Organization, she has committed herself to helping young people overcome challenges, discover their potential, and become self-sufficient, career-ready leaders.
A passionate advocate for workforce development and education, Ms. KHill draws inspiration from her children's dedication to learning and growth. With a Master’s in Public Administration from Southern University and A&M College, she leverages her experience as a mother, business leader, and HR professional to create pathways for young people to thrive professionally and personally. Her leadership centers on career readiness, community engagement, and economic empowerment—ensuring the next generation has the tools to build a successful future.
Kevin Hill - Vice Chairman
Mr. Kevin Hill is a powerful voice for reform and a passionate advocate for helping youth make better life choices. As someone who has experienced incarceration firsthand, Mr. Hill brings invaluable insight into how we can better support and guide young people, helping them avoid the mistakes that can lead to a life behind bars. Through his speaking engagements, Mr. Hill works tirelessly to empower youth, sharing his story and offering guidance on making positive decisions. His mission is to show young people that there is always a path forward, no matter the challenges they face. Mr. Hill’s work is focused on creating pathways for success, helping youth build brighter futures and avoid the pitfalls of the justice system.
